Can you seal waterslide with Mod Podge?

24 hour cure time after 3 coats were applied: When Plaid Mod Podge Acrylic sealer was retested using 24 hour cure time we found that the decal stayed intact and applied well after being submerged in water for 45 seconds.

What Cricut setting for waterslide?

Insert your waterslide paper into your Cricut machine to cut. You want to cut through the entire sheet (not like stickers where you only cut the top layer). As waterslide paper is thick, somewhat like cardstock, I found that the setting that worked for me was Medium Cardstock.

What is a guitar headstock?

At the top of the neck is the headstock or peghead of the guitar, which holds the tuning pegs and keys that allow the guitar to be tuned. Headstocks can be straight or angled, and come in many different shapes depending on maker and model.

What is a nitrocellulose finish?

What is a Nitro Finish? Nitrocellulose is a century old lacquer used by guitar companies such as Gibson, Fender, Martin and many others. In the ’50s and ’60s nitrocellulose lacquer was almost exclusively used to finish guitars, but it is still in use today, well after the “golden era” of guitar building.
